The Duchy of Cornwall is a joint founder member of the Hereford Food Partnership, a group that works to ensure a greater percentage of high-quality Herefordshire food and drink produce goes on the sale to the local community. By supporting a buy-local approach, the Hereford Food Partnership not only looks to safeguard and create future job opportunities, but also to celebrate the region's excellent home-grown food and drink offering.

In 2011, the Hereford Food Partnership published a sustainable food and drink strategy for Herefordshire, called 'From Field to Table'. The idea was to bring about a fully-integrated, county wide approach to activity in this area with the support of local government, health service, business and community partners. By following the objectives set out in the strategy, the Duchy of Cornwall hopes it can support Hereford producers in creating a sustainable local economy for the benefit of all.
